Achieving Higher Standards: How a Philadelphia-based organization has raised up a neighborhood for 40 Years

ACHIEVEability strives to do just that--to raise individuals and businesses above the socioeconomic dividing line and lift the neighborhood to become a gleaming beacon of hope, achievement, and of course, sustained success.

Numerous individuals who have participated in sponsoring and supporting this American Dream were celebrated during the 40th Anniversary of the Foundation on October 19th at The Mann Center in Philadelphia, PA-and I felt honored to attend as the official media sponsor of the event.

As a radio show host of Food, Farms, & Chefs, I was on-location interviewing some of the heroes behind ACHIEVEability during the event.
